👥RCT of 62 T2DM pts randomized to 12months of daily 10 mg dapagliflozin vs placebo (NCT03782259).
Dapagliflozin:
⬇️circulating IL-1B
⬆️increases plasma ketones
no changes in CMR global myocardial strain, ECV, T2map were observed

🎯Elevated lesion-specific pericoronary FAI emerged as an independent predictor of MACE in pts w/T2DM.
🎯Incorporating lesion-specific pericoronary FAI (>-83.5HU)+CACS (≥100) provided incremental predictive value for MACE in T2DM pts.

👥CMR Study of 357 STEMI pts treated w/pPCI:
🎯Fasting SHR was independently associated w/ impaired cardiac function and MVO.
🎯In DM pts, fasting SHR is an independent determinant of presence and extent of MVO.

Sub-analysis from ISCHEMIA+ISCHEMIA-CKD trials
👥 pts w/ CCS stratified in normoglycemic, prediabetes (HbA1c 40–47 mmol/mol), or diabetes group
🎯T2DM but not prediabetes was associated with significantly ⬆️risk of all-cause death @FU

Results from the EMPRISE study:
🎯Cardiovascular benefits of empagliflozin vs. GLP-1RA agents were ⬆️in pts w/ ASCVD or HF
🎯In pts w/ advanced CKD, empagliflozin was associated with ⬇️risk of progression to ESKD

Understanding role of ketones in AMI pathophysiology:
🎯Post-hoc analysis of the EMMY Trial:
🔄3-βOHB levels post-AMI were associated w/ functional and structural cardiac markers at FU.
📈Significant impact of SGLT2i on 3-βOHB levels

🧐Dyslipidemia is independently associated w/ subclinical LV diastolic dysfunction in obesity:
💥Central fat distribution (android)➡️negative association
💥Peripheral fat distribution (gynoid)➡️positive association

🔥In AS pts the combined cardiac damage staging, derived from TTE+RHC, was more accurate in predicting mortality than TTE alone.
🎯In a subset of AS pts, the integration of RHC may improve prognostic stratification👇
